The Great Debate: Oversized Cabinet Pulls
When it comes to home decor, there are endless options for customization. But one trend that has been causing quite the stir in the design world is oversized cabinet pulls. Some love them for their bold statement, while others think they look like they belong on a child's play kitchen. So, which side of the debate are you on?
Size Matters
Let's face it, sometimes bigger is better. And that's certainly the case when it comes to oversized cabinet pulls. They make a bold statement and can add a unique touch to any kitchen or bathroom. Plus, they're easier to grab onto, making them a practical choice for those who struggle with dexterity.
Too Much of a Good Thing
While oversized pulls may be practical and eye-catching, they can also be overwhelming. If you have a smaller kitchen or bathroom, they can take up too much visual real estate and make the space feel cluttered. And if you have too many cabinets with oversized pulls, it can start to feel like you're living in a cartoon world.
Design Aesthetic
Another factor to consider when deciding on oversized cabinet pulls is your personal design aesthetic. If you prefer a minimalist, sleek look, then oversized pulls may not be the best fit. But if you love an eclectic mix of styles and aren't afraid to take risks, then go ahead and embrace the oversized pull trend.
Functionality
One of the benefits of oversized cabinet pulls is their functionality. They're easier to grab onto, especially for those with arthritis or other hand mobility issues. But on the flip side, they can also be a hazard for small children who might be tempted to hang on them or use them as a plaything.
Budget
Another consideration when it comes to oversized cabinet pulls is the budget. They can be quite pricey, especially if you're looking for high-quality materials like brass or copper. And if you have a lot of cabinets, the costs can quickly add up. So, if you're on a tight budget, oversized pulls might not be the best choice for you.
Installation
Installing oversized cabinet pulls can also be a bit of a challenge. You'll need to make sure they're properly aligned and spaced, which can be difficult if you're not a professional. And if you make a mistake, it can be costly to fix. So, unless you're experienced in home improvement projects, it might be best to leave the installation to the experts.
Complimentary Hardware
When choosing oversized cabinet pulls, it's important to consider the other hardware in your space. If you already have bold fixtures like a statement light fixture or colorful backsplash, then oversized pulls might clash. But if you have a more neutral palette, oversized pulls can add a pop of personality.
Placement
Another factor to consider when it comes to oversized cabinet pulls is placement. If you have a lot of cabinets, it might be best to limit the oversized pulls to just a few key areas, like the upper cabinets or drawers. This will help prevent the space from feeling too overwhelming.
Longevity
When it comes to home decor trends, it's important to consider longevity. Will oversized cabinet pulls still be in style in five years? Ten years? If you're planning on selling your home soon, it might be best to stick with a more timeless look.
Personal Style
At the end of the day, the decision to use oversized cabinet pulls comes down to personal style. If you love the look and feel like they add something special to your space, then go for it. But if you're unsure or feel like they don't fit your aesthetic, then there's no harm in sticking with a more traditional pull.
The Verdict
So, what's the final verdict on oversized cabinet pulls? Well, it depends. They can be a great way to add personality and functionality to your space, but they can also be overwhelming and costly. Ultimately, the decision comes down to personal style, budget, and practicality. So, which side of the debate are you on?

Oversized Cabinet Pulls: Are They Really Worth It?
The Pros and Cons of Oversized Cabinet Pulls
As a cabinet pull expert, I've seen my fair share of trends come and go. One trend that has been gaining popularity lately is oversized cabinet pulls. These larger-than-life handles can certainly make a statement in any kitchen or bathroom, but are they really worth the hype? Let's take a look at the pros and cons of oversized cabinet pulls.
Pros
- They make a bold statement: There's no denying that oversized cabinet pulls grab attention. They can add a touch of drama and sophistication to any space.
- They're easier to grasp: If you have trouble gripping smaller handles, oversized cabinet pulls can be a great solution. They're much easier to grab and pull open.
- They can update your cabinets quickly: If you're looking for a quick and easy way to update your cabinets without a full remodel, oversized cabinet pulls can do the trick.
Cons
- They can be expensive: Oversized cabinet pulls are often more expensive than their smaller counterparts. You'll want to make sure they fit within your budget before taking the plunge.
- They can overpower the space: If you have smaller cabinets, oversized pulls can make them look even smaller. They can also be overwhelming in a small space.
- They may not be as durable: Because they're larger, oversized cabinet pulls may not be as durable as smaller ones. They could be more prone to breaking or bending over time.
Overall, oversized cabinet pulls can be a fun and trendy addition to any kitchen or bathroom. However, they may not be the best fit for every space. Before making a decision, consider your budget, the size of your cabinets, and how often you'll be using them.

People Also Ask About Oversized Cabinet Pulls
What are oversized cabinet pulls?
Oversized cabinet pulls are the kind of hardware that make a statement in your kitchen or bathroom. They are larger than your average cabinet pulls and are perfect for those who want to add some personality to their cabinets.
Why should I choose oversized cabinet pulls?
If you want to add some flair to your home decor, oversized cabinet pulls are the way to go. They come in a wide variety of styles and finishes, so you can find one that suits your taste. Plus, they are easier to grip than smaller cabinet pulls, making them a great choice if you have arthritis or other hand mobility issues.
How do I choose the right size for my cabinets?
The size of your cabinet pulls depends on the size of your cabinets. For standard sized cabinets, a 3-4 inch pull is usually sufficient. However, if you have larger cabinets or drawers, you may want to opt for a larger pull that is 6-8 inches in length.
Can oversized cabinet pulls be installed on any type of cabinet?
Yes, oversized cabinet pulls can be installed on any type of cabinet. However, you will need to make sure that the screws that come with the pulls are long enough to fit through the thickness of your cabinet doors or drawers.
Are oversized cabinet pulls difficult to install?
No, oversized cabinet pulls are not difficult to install. Most pulls come with screws and all you need is a screwdriver to attach them to your cabinets. If you are unsure about how to install your pulls, there are plenty of tutorials available online.
What are some popular finishes for oversized cabinet pulls?
Some popular finishes for oversized cabinet pulls include brushed nickel, oil-rubbed bronze, and polished chrome. However, there are many other finishes available as well, so you can find one that matches your decor.
Can I mix and match oversized cabinet pulls?
Yes, you can mix and match oversized cabinet pulls. In fact, mixing and matching different styles and finishes can create a unique and personalized look in your home.
Is it okay to use oversized cabinet pulls in a rental property?
If you own a rental property, it may be best to stick with more neutral cabinet pulls. While oversized pulls can add some personality to your cabinets, they may not appeal to everyone. Neutral pulls, such as brushed nickel or black, are a safer choice if you want to attract a wide range of renters.
